Output 83b3d5d91ccdb63f9feaf78a19a137f8c40578af414b8ddd6433fe39edb65aca:109

value
470714
script pubkey
OP_0 OP_PUSHBYTES_20 4add7a95dc891b08fe2771b1fbadb3b940cda845
address
bc1qftwh49wu3yds3l38wxclhtdnh9qvm2z9nya2nt
transaction
83b3d5d91ccdb63f9feaf78a19a137f8c40578af414b8ddd6433fe39edb65aca
confirmations
45798
spent
true